Emission factor summary

Emissions generated by the activity within the product supply chain as described in ecoinvent v3.8. Pentane' is an organic substance with a CAS no. : 109-66-0. It is called 'pentane' under IUPAC naming and its molecular formula is: C5H12. It is liquid under normal conditions of temperature and pressure with a faint odour. It is modelled as a pure substance. On a consumer level, is used in the following products: coating products, fillers, putties, plasters, modelling clay, lubricants and greases, anti-freeze products, finger paints, adhesives and sealants, washing & cleaning products, air care products and polishes and waxes. On industrial sites, the substance is used for the manufacture of products in the following sectors: pH regulators and water treatment products, laboratory chemicals, adhesives and sealants, coating products, fillers, putties, plasters, modelling clay and paper chemicals, dyes, rubbers and plastics. If used as a fuel, it has a calorific value of 45.37 MJ/kg and is a fossil fuel, sourced from the distillation of oil. The cut-off classification is allocatable product. The activity type is ordinary transforming activity. The reference product amount is 1.
